Transaction 6364be157faf7f84746cd57f0e811bea8b239d931872ae1c872ff48be68e98b0

1 Input
2 Outputs
  • 6364be157faf7f84746cd57f0e811bea8b239d931872ae1c872ff48be68e98b0:0
  • value  44467
    address  3QUfdtKMm8V2QPavi16fH4rdwB5s4A7rbz
  • 6364be157faf7f84746cd57f0e811bea8b239d931872ae1c872ff48be68e98b0:1
  • value  1856224
    address  13EPjfTRAvZSRArSxaEMVZ7Ycv43PdD2D6